Course Overview
Stakeholder engagement is one of the most critical aspects of successful projects and initiatives. Misaligned expectations, ineffective communication, or weak engagement can lead to resistance, delays, or project failure. Leaders must develop strong communication strategies to manage diverse stakeholders, foster collaboration, and ensure accountability.
This course covers stakeholder mapping, engagement frameworks, negotiation, conflict resolution, cultural considerations, communication channels, and best practices for stakeholder collaboration. Participants will gain hands-on skills to build lasting trust and manage complex stakeholder dynamics.
